The Four Candles

The Four Candles holds the title of Britain’s tiniest brewpub. Launched in 2012 by Mike Beaumont, it draws inspiration from the iconic “Four Candles” sketch from The Two Ronnies on BBC, penned by Ronnie Barker after a trip to a local hardware shop. This pub brews its own ales right on the premises and has quickly become a favourite spot for real ale fans. Starting with just £2,500, Beaumont turned a former deli into a distinctive micropub that focuses on community and creative brewing methods.

The interior is cosy and intimate, capturing the spirit of a microbrewery. With high tables and limited seating, it creates a welcoming atmosphere for patrons to savour their drinks. Instead of a traditional bar, cask ales are served straight from the cellar where they’re brewed, offering a unique experience. Light snacks like pork scratchings and cheese are on hand, adding to the laid-back charm of this delightful spot.

Drink Offerings – 4 Real Ales alongside a couple of ciders, as well as a small selection of bottles and cans.
